Об'єкт Worksheet

Інші методи і властивості об'єкту Workbook

Об'єкт Workbook містить досить багато методів і властивостей - дуже багато, щоб все детально розглянути в цій книзі. Деякі методи і властивості використовуються украй рідко, не дивлячись на це вони детально описані в довідковій системі. Такий опис найбільш часто використовуваних властивостей і методів об'єкту Workbook приведений табл. 3.1.

Таблиця 3.1. Опис деяких властивостей і методів об'єкту Workbook

ІМ'Я Тип Опис
ActiveSheet Властивість -Возвращает посилання на активну сторінку
Charts Властивість Повертає колекцію Sheets зпосиланнями на об'єкти Sheet всіх листів діаграм справжньої книги
Crea teBackup Властивість Якщо привласнено значення True, при збереженні робочої книги створюється її резервна копія
FullName Властивість Повне ім'я файлу робочої книги
HasPassword Властивість Має значення True, якщо робоча книга захищена паролем
Path Властивість Шлях до файлу робочої книги
ReadOnly Властивість Має значення True, якщо робоча книга відкрита тільки для читання
Saved Властивість Має значення True, якщо робоча книга зберігалася після внесення останніх змін
Sheets Властивість Повертає колекцію Sheets, що містить об'єкти Sheet всіх робочих листів і листів діаграм даної робочої книги
Worksheets Властивість Повертає колекцію Sheets, що містить об'єкти Sheet всіх робочих листів даної робочої книги
Activate Метод Робить|чинить| робочу книгу активною
AddToFavorites Метод Додає ярлик робочої книги в теку|папку| У:збранное
NewWindow MeTO~ Створює нове вікно
Post Метод Відправляє робочу книгу в загальнодоступну теку на Мiсrоsоft Exchange Server
PrintPreview Метод Відображає робочу книгу у вікні Pгint Pгeview
WebPagePreview Метод Попередній перегляд робочої книги у вигляді Webстраницы

Робочий лист - один з двох типів листів, які може містити робоча книга. Другий тип - це листи діаграм. Розглянуті найбільш важливі відомості про роботу з об'єктами Worksheet, що представляють робочі листи.

 

Додавання і видалення робочих листів

Щоб додати до робочої книги новий порожній робочий лист, скористайтеся методом Add колекції Worksheets:

WB.Add(Before, After, Count)

Всі аргументи є необов'язковими:

- Аргумент Before - посилання на існуючий лист, перед яким повинні бути додані нові робочі листи.

- Аргумент After - посилання на існуючий лист, після якого повинні бути додані нові листи.

- Аргумент Couпt визначає кількість листів, що додаються. За умовчанням його значення рівне одиниці.

 

Зрозуміло, не можна одночасно передавати значення аргументам Before і After. Якщо при виклику методу жодному аргументу значення не були передані, новий робочий лист додається перед активним в даний момент листом. Метод Add повертає посилання на знов створений робочий лист. Якщо було додано декілька листів, метод поверне посилання на останній з доданих.

 

Новий робочий лист можна також додати за допомогою методу Add колекції Sheets, проте цей спосіб не надає ніяких додаткових переваг.

Відразу після створення нового листа бажано привласнити йому замість імені, встановленого за умовчанням (Листl, Лист2 і т.д.), інше ім'я, яке має інформаційне навантаження. Це ім'я відображається на екрані на корінці робочого листа і може бути використано для отримання посилання на робочий лист з колекцій Sheets або Worksheets.